What are you arguing?
Many people get into arguments where they effectively say the same thing, only differently.
That they don’t know how to best communicate what they're trying to say is disconcerting enough, never mind that they don’t often listen enough to know when and about what they’re really arguing.
All the more reason to make it a habit. To practice. To get better at saying what you’re saying (and recognizing when what you’re saying isn’t quite on par with what you meant to say).
